Specifications
- Bluetooth version: V4.2
- Bluetooth profile: A2DP, AVRCP, HFP, HSP
- Driver: 2 × Ф45 Passive radiator
- Output power: 2 × 12W
- Signal-to-noise ratio ≥ 80dB
- Frequency response: 80-20KHz
- Battery: 7.4V / 2200mAh

- Charging time: 4 hours @ 5V/1.5A
- Dimensions: 65x198x68 mm / 2.56×7.79×2.68 in
- Weight: 595g / 20.98oz
Reset
If this speaker has any problem, you can try to press and hold Volume + and Volume – buttons simultaneously for 5s to reset this speaker and remove the old pairing in your Bluetooth device, and then pair again.

FAQs
Q: What are the main features of the MaxSound Plus?
Loud, clear, and balanced sound is produced by the MaxSound Plus’s 24 W total output (2 × 12 W drivers). It uses exclusive “XBass” technology to improve bass presence and provide more immersive sound. The speaker can play music for up to 20 hours on a single charge, is portable, waterproof with an IPX7 rating, and connects with ease using Bluetooth 4.2.
Q: How long does the battery last and how long does charging take?
Expect about 20 hours of playback on a full charge, depending on the type of audio, bass usage, and volume level. Using the provided USB (or USB-C) connector, charging the speaker from empty usually takes three to four hours.
Q: Is it suitable for outdoor use? Can I use it near water or at a beach/pool?
Yes, the MaxSound Plus can withstand splashes, rain, and even brief submersion (e.g., near a pool or on a wet day) thanks to its IPX7 waterproof rating. Because of this, it’s a great option for outdoor gatherings, beach excursions, or listening by the pool.
Q: What devices are compatible with the speaker?
Smartphones, tablets, laptops, and other Bluetooth-capable devices are supported. The Bluetooth 4.2 connection is wireless. If you would rather have a connected connection, some models might also have an auxiliary (3.5 mm AUX) input.
Q: Does the speaker support stereo pairing or “dual-speaker” mode?
Indeed, the TWS (True Wireless Stereo) feature allows you to combine two MaxSound Plus devices for stereo sound, which is ideal for bigger spaces or gatherings that require a wider soundstage.
Q: Can I use it to take calls or use voice assistants?
When linked to a compatible smartphone, the speaker’s integrated microphone allows you to use it for hands-free calls or to access voice assistants like Siri or Google Assistant.
Q: How does the “XBass” feature work, and when should I use it?
A dedicated button activates the “XBass” function, which increases low-end frequencies to provide music a fuller sound and deeper bass. It’s particularly fun for outdoor parties, bass-heavy genres (EDM, hip-hop, etc.), and when you want a deeper audio experience. Turning off XBass may help prevent distortion at very high volumes.
